The cheapest way to get from Coatesville to Mechanicsburg is to drive which costs $12 - $19 and takes 1h 31m.
The fastest way to get from Coatesville to Mechanicsburg is to drive which takes 1h 31m and costs $12 - $19.
The distance between Coatesville and Mechanicsburg is 74 miles. The road distance is 71.2 miles.
The best way to get from Coatesville to Mechanicsburg without a car is to train and bus which takes 2h 10m and costs $21 - $45.
It takes approximately 2h 10m to get from Coatesville to Mechanicsburg,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Coatesville to Mechanicsburg is 71 miles. It takes approximately 1h 31m to drive from Coatesville to Mechanicsburg.

There is no direct connection from Coatesville to Mechanicsburg. However, you can take the train to Harrisburg, walk to Market Square Transfer Center, then take the bus to E Main St & Arch St WB. Alternatively, you can drive from Coatesville to Mechanicsburg in around 1h 31m.
